Abstract

The invention discloses a low-temperature recovery device for an organic solvent, which comprises a condenser, wherein a condensation tube bundle is arranged at the middle section of the condenser, an inflow chamber and an outflow chamber are arranged in parallel relative to the top end of the condensation tube bundle, a rotary chamber is arranged relative to the bottom end of the condensation tube, and a refrigerant flows through the outer edge of the condensation tube bundle; a concentrator, wherein the concentrated VOCs waste gas stream desorbed from the concentrator is guided to the inflow chamber, flows to the rotation chamber through a condensation tube bundle arranged opposite to the inflow chamber, flows to the outflow chamber through a condensation tube bundle arranged opposite to the outflow chamber, and is discharged; the liquid VOCs are dripped into the rotary chamber and then recovered by the recovery cylinder connected to the rotary chamber, and the recovery device further comprises a pressure stabilizing box and a cleaning device.

Background
Organic solvents widely used in life and production are Volatile to gases in greenhouses, so called Volatile Organic Compounds (VOCs), and most VOCs have certain toxicity to human bodies and need to be purified; in addition, in the purification treatment of the VOCs by the related manufacturers, the VOCs are firstly adsorbed, then concentrated and desorbed, and then incinerated, or the VOCs condensed and absorbed are purified and reused by installing a condenser on site for recovery treatment, and because the concentration of the VOCs is greatly reduced, the load of the downstream-end waste gas treatment equipment can be reduced, the service life of the final treatment equipment can be prolonged, and the overall treatment effect of the purification treatment equipment can be effectively improved.
Next, as shown in fig. 1, in the conventional condenser 10, a condensing tube bundle 11 is disposed at the middle section, an inflow chamber 12 and an outflow chamber 13 are disposed in parallel with respect to the top end of the condensing tube bundle 11, and a revolving chamber 14 is disposed with respect to the bottom end of the condensing tube bundle 11, and a refrigerant is made to flow through the outer edge of the condensing tube bundle 11; however, the concentrated VOCs exhaust stream desorbed by the concentrator 20 is directed to the inlet chamber 12 and flows through the condenser bundles 11 disposed opposite to the inlet chamber 12 to the turn around chamber 14, and flows through the condenser bundles 11 disposed opposite to the outlet chamber 13 for discharge; the gaseous VOCs are condensed into liquid in the process of flowing through the condenser tube bundle 11, and then drop to the rotary chamber 14 and are recovered by a recovery drum 30 connected to the rotary chamber 14.
Because of the conventional installation of the condenser with the upward inflow chamber 12 and outflow chamber 13, in the initial condensation stage just entering the condensation tube bundle 11 from the inflow chamber 12, a large amount of liquid VOCs will be rapidly condensed due to the high concentration of VOCs in the exhaust gas flow, and this large amount of liquid VOCs must flow from the upper end to the lower end of the tubes of the condensation tube bundle 11 (the retention time is very long), so that a liquid film with considerable thickness is easily accumulated in the tubes of the condensation tube bundle 11, and the thicker the liquid film, the poorer the heat and mass transfer efficiency (i.e. the poorer the condensation effect) is caused, and even the gas flow cannot pass through due to the liquid plug and the pressure fluctuation may be caused.
Based on this, a modification of the existing condenser is required.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ide a low-temperature recovery device for an organic solvent, which solves the problem of poor condensation effect caused by the fact that a thick liquid film is easy to accumulate due to the flowing direction of a condensate.

The working principle is as follows:
the gas with fixed strength enters the turbine box 52, the gas blows the turbine 51 to rotate, and then drives the cam 53 to rotate, the transmission rod 56 follows to realize lifting, the lifting transmission rod 56 drives the bracket 54 to lift, the bracket 54 drives the cleaner 57 to lift,
the cleaning ring 562 of the cleaning device 57 can clean the inner side surface of the condensation tube bundle 11, because the flexible connecting rod 564 is arranged between the central shaft 560 and the cleaning ring 562, the flexible connecting rod 564 allows the cleaning ring 562 to relatively move relative to the annular bearing seat 561, the spring 569 provides elastic force, so far, the cleaning ring 56 can have a vibration effect, the cleaning effect is increased, after the gas in the inflow chamber 12 enters the condensation tube bundle 11, forward and downward pressure can be applied to the first connecting plate 570 and the second connecting plate 571, an included angle of 45 degrees is formed between the first connecting plate 570 and the second connecting plate 571 and the horizontal plane, the cleaning ring 562 has a rotating action, the cleaning effect is further increased, and the use effect is good.
